yes, for a very nice pair of sunglasses at the BP station at wankum. i was delivering a scammel from bielefeld to antwerp and bringing an AEC back. just onto the autobhan at bielefeld the clutch went, so we crashed the gearbox all the way there. the sun was just coming up when we got to wankum. trying to get the scammel under the canopy with no clutch, and then trying to get the thing to "stall' in first gear was great fun. so me and the recce mech treated ourselves to a pair of sunglasses each.
